Now to the task at hand:

The campaign text files and all the single mission text files point to "MapElevationData=campaign/images/maps/norwegian_sea_bathymetry"

This does look like it might be relevant to depth, however I cant find the bathymetry file anywhere.
But I think there must be another way to mod the bottom of the sea through setting areas etc, but havent found anything useful yet.
In campaign, I have fought in an area where the it seemed like a bottomless sea and I want to recreate this for a custom mission im making with custom experimental bathycrafts.

You must unpack the unity assests files, it is contained in resources.assets I believe. It will need to be converted from a .tex to .dds also.
